Auditor applicants have rated the interview process at EY with 2.7 out of 5 (where 5 is the highest level of difficulty) and assessed their interview experience as 100% positive. To compare, the company-average is 79.7% positive. This is according to Glassdoor user ratings.
Candidates applying for Auditor roles take an average of 30 days to get hired, when considering 3 user submitted interviews for this role. To compare, the hiring process at EY overall takes an average of 25 days.
Common stages of the interview process at EY as a Auditor according to 3 Glassdoor interviews include:
Phone interview: 33%
Background check: 33%
Skills test: 33%
